About the role

The Aviation Apprentice Technician must demonstrate mechanical aptitude and will shadow and assist a Senior level Technician that inspects, services, maintains, troubleshoots, repairs, and overhauls aircraft components while maintaining a safe work environment and following all company and federal rules/regulations.

Responsibilities

  • Perform work assignments as determined by the shop Lead.
  • Ensure that all work is performed in accordance with approved technical and regulatory data.
  • Record information and accomplish work assignments in compliance with the inspection procedures manual and quality policies and procedures.
  • Comply with all safety directives and maintain a clean and safe work environment.
  • Maintain all shop calibrated tools in satisfactory operational condition.
  • Ability to work in a shop environment with the ability to lift up to 100 lbs.
  • Assist Aviation Technicians and Shop Supervisors with all maintenance, including preventive maintenance—inspection, adjustment, cleaning, replacement.
  • Acquire necessary knowledge and skills through On-the-Job Training (OJT) and self-study to perform repetitive maintenance repairs on aircraft components.
  • Document work performed per appropriate manuals including but not limited to Maintenance Manual (MM), Repair Station Manual/Quality Control Manual (RSM/QCM), General Operating Procedures (GOPs), and Structure Repair Manual (SRM).
  • Comply with all environmental health and safety policies and procedures.
  • Assist maintenance technicians with troubleshooting, repairs, and modifications of aircraft systems and/or components.
  • Other duties as assigned.

Requirements

  • High school diploma or GED.
  • Must be enrolled in an accredited Airframe & Powerplant program.
  • Must have a valid driver’s license.
  • Must pass General courses in A&P program; will be required to show transcripts.
  • Have acceptable verbal, writing, listening, and interpersonal skills to interact with all functional levels of internal contacts.
  • Be detail-oriented and organized.
  • Basic electrical, mechanical, and troubleshooting/problem-solving skills.
  • Must be computer literate and proficient with Microsoft Office programs (Outlook, Word, and Excel).

Preferred Qualifications

  • General knowledge of aircraft components and aviation maintenance practices.
  • Knowledge of tooling, manuals, and aviation maintenance procedures.
  • Associate degree.
  • 1-2 years prior general work experience.
